The slot comes from Amusnet Interactive, formerly EGT. It has five reels and three rows, giving it the standard video slot layout instead of the traditional three-by-three grid. The retro feel is apparent, but there are modern touches, such as flaming winning symbol animations.

How the Amusnet Slot Works
Shining Crown real money play follows the same rules in every UK casino: you spin, results land on the reels, and payouts come from matching symbols on fixed lines. The controls sit under the grid, so you can change stake values in GBP before each spin.

Here are the key mechanics in plain terms:
- Reel layout: The slot uses 5 reels and 3 rows, so you always see 15 symbol positions per spin.
- Payline set: There are 10 fixed paylines, and the line pattern does not change during play.
- Payout direction: Winning combinations are counted from left to right, starting on reel 1.
- Stake control: You can adjust your bet size per spin, with UK casinos typically allowing ranges such as £0.20 to £30.
If you are playing with cash, treat stake changes as part of your session plan, for example keeping the same amount for 50 spins before you change it. The published top result for Shining Crown is 5,000× bet per line, so the math is built around many small outcomes with rarer high hits.
RTP and Volatility
We at Amusnet set the published RTP of Shining Crown at approximately 96.37%, though the exact figure can differ slightly by casino. Our development team designed the game with medium volatility, meaning you will see a mix of modest wins and occasional bigger outcomes. This balance aims to keep sessions engaging without extreme swings in results.

Wild Symbols
In Shining Crown, the Wild symbol substitutes for regular icons to help complete winning lines. It appears on standard spins and counts toward payouts paid from left to right. This function increases hit frequency without changing the fixed 10-payline structure.

Expanding Wilds
When an expanding Wild lands, it grows to cover the entire reel, which can raise the payout on one or more paylines at once. This mechanic is applied instantly on the spin where the symbol appears. The final win is calculated based on the expanded reel and the current stake.

Gamble Feature
After a successful spin, you may use the Gamble option to risk the current win. The feature is based on a simple red or black card choice, with the potential to double the payout. An incorrect choice results in the loss of the gambled amount.

Scatter Symbols
Scatter symbols pay independently of paylines and do not activate a separate bonus round. When enough scatters land anywhere on the reels, a payout is awarded based on the paytable and your active stake. This keeps the payout logic consistent with the base game format.

Winning Strategies for Shining Crown Slot
When playing Amusnet Shining Crown, results depend on fixed paylines and predefined mechanics rather than player decisions. Still, a structured approach can help you keep control of spending and session length, especially when playing for real money in GBP. These principles are commonly used by UK players to manage risk rather than chase outcomes.

- Set a clear bankroll: Decide on a fixed amount, such as £20 or £50, before the session starts.
- Use steady stake sizes: Keep the same bet for a defined number of spins, for example 50 spins.
- Avoid chasing losses: Increasing stakes after losses often leads to faster bankroll depletion.
- Set time limits: Use casino tools like 30- or 60-minute reminders to control session length.
- Stop after preset wins: Lock in profit if you reach a target, such as £10 above your start.
We designed this slot with medium volatility and a maximum win of 5,000× per line, so outcomes can vary within short sessions. A disciplined plan helps you treat each spin as a separate event rather than part of a recovery strategy.
